About B1619

B1619 is a manufacturer-specific body diagnostic trouble code recorded for Ford vehicles. It belongs to the B-prefix family of codes, which covers body, interior, airbag, or comfort-electronics faults.

When B1619 is stored, the module has detected a signal or supply voltage lower than the expected operating range.

Scanning & clearing: Body (B) codes are often stored in the body control module, airbag module, or climate module. A basic OBD-II tool usually will not read body codes — an enhanced or OEM-level scan tool is typically required.

B1619 is a manufacturer-specific code. The same code string on a different make may have a different meaning. Always confirm the code's definition against the vehicle's service information for the specific make and model under test.

Code Information

The B1619 code is set by the Generic Electronic Module (GEM) on Ford vehicles when an electrical fault is detected on the rear wiper low limit input circuit. The low limit input is the park position feedback signal from the rear wiper motor that tells the GEM when the wiper blade has reached its parked rest position at the bottom of its travel. The GEM uses this signal to control wiper motor power off timing so the blade always stops in park. When this code is set, the rear wiper may fail to park correctly, may stop mid sweep, or may continue to run past its normal park position.
